Afghanistan - Account Ownership at a Financial Institution or with a Mobile-Money-Service Provider Among Men
At 22.54 Percent of Persons Aged 15+ in 2017, the country was ranked number 136 among other countries in Account Ownership at a Financial Institution or with a Mobile-Money-Service Provider Among Men. Afghanistan is overtaken by Sierra Leone, which was number 135 at 24.77 Percent of Persons Aged 15+ and is followed by Cambodia with 21.85 Percent of Persons Aged 15+. Australia, Denmark and Singapore respectively ranked number 2, 3 and 4 in this ranking. Sudan witnessed the best average annual growth at +28.9points per year, while Burundi was the worst growing country at -4.6points per year.
